永发信息网

怎么样oracle 中取得系统时间sysadte 减去冲数据库中取得的timestamp日期相减得到天数

答案:3  悬赏:0  手机版
解决时间 2021-04-03 19:09
  • 提问者网友:像風在裏
  • 2021-04-03 15:47
怎么样oracle 中取得系统时间sysadte 减去冲数据库中取得的timestamp日期相减得到天数
最佳答案
  • 五星知识达人网友:夜余生
  • 2021-04-03 16:02
select sysdate,systimestamp,sysdate-systimestamp from dual
一个没毫秒,一个有毫秒
全部回答
  • 1楼网友:一袍清酒付
  • 2021-04-03 17:21
Trunc(CDate(sysdate) - CDate(timestamp))
  • 2楼网友:街头电车
  • 2021-04-03 16:33
安装完数据库很久不用常常会忘记其密码,碰到这种情况不要动不动就重装数据库,按其下方法修改即可<br>    忘记sys,system用户的密码:<br>    使用orapwd.exe工具修改密码:在开始菜单点击‘运行’,输入‘cmd’,打开命令提示窗口,输入如下命令:<br>    orapwd file=d:\oracle\product\10.1.0\db_2\database\pwdctcsys.ora password=123456<br>    这个命令重新生成了数据库密码文件。密码文件的位置在oracle_home目录下的\database目录下。这个密码是修改sys用户的密 码。 除了sys和system其它用户的密码不会改变。<br>    忘记system用户的密码:<br>    可以用sys用户登录。然后用alter user命令修改密码。如:<br>    conn sys/pass_word as sysdba;<br>    alter user system identified by newpass;<br>    忘记sys用户密码:<br>    可以用system用户登录。然后用alert user 命令修改密码,如:<br>    conn system/pass_word;<br>    alter user system identified by newpass;<br>    忘记除sys/system用户之外的用户的登录密码。<br>    用sys(或者system)登录。conn sys/pass_word as sysdba;<br>    使用如下语句修改用户的密码。alter user user_name identified by newpass;主要密码不能是全数字且不能以数字开头。<br>    (1)conn sys/pass as sysdba;//以dba的身份登录
我要举报
如以上回答内容为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
点此我要举报以上问答信息
大家都在看
推荐资讯